What is Stone Flooring?
Natural stone flooring has been used for centuries to spruce up interior and exterior spaces. Natural stone remains an elegant and luxurious option for your flooring needs. Each type of stone flooring has its unique properties. This includes marble, granite, limestone, and travertine. It is important to know how to identify each stone. This can help you to determine if it will be appropriate for the weather conditions that affect your area or not.
Stone flooring has been lauded for centuries for its benefits, which go beyond satisfying your aesthetic. For instance, it is an easier type of flooring to clean when compared to other types. It can also be used both outside and inside your home. Some other advantages of choosing natural stone for your flooring include the following:
- Durability: This type of floor is durable and solid. With adequate maintenance and care, this type of floor should last you for decades. It also helps support the foundation of your home. Many houses have withstood the test of inclement weather because of natural stone flooring.
- Heat Retention: Natural stone is an excellent way to retain heat in your home. As a natural resource, it is easier to add radiant heat before you do your stone floor installation. This should make your home much more comfortable in chilly temperatures.
- Easy Maintenance: One of the reasons why stone flooring is a great choice for many homeowners is that it is easy to maintain and repair. If there is any damage to the surface, such as scratches or stains, it can be refinished to mimic its new condition.
Why Do You Need a Professional Stone Flooring Company?
While you can install stone flooring in your home yourself, you need the proper time, experience, and know-how. For example, if you’re going to install it, you’ll need to know what the requirements for the tile layout are, ensure that the subfloor is very firm, and understand the exact process for installing your specific type of stone flooring.
With all of these requirements, turning to a professional stone flooring company for installation tends to be a much better choice.
